Mildred E. Kuzniar

December 15, 1930 — January 14, 2022

Corpus Christi

Mildred Ethel Kuzniar 91 of Corpus Christi, Texas went to be with our Lord and Savior Jesus Christ on January 14, 2022.  Mildred was born December 15,1930 in Panola Mississippi to Frank and Ethel Smith.  She was a beloved mother, grandmother, great grandmother, and aunt.

Mildred grew up in Mississippi and later moved to Santa Rosa Texas.  There she met and married the love of her life, Walter G. Kuzniar, and the couple started their family. Later the family moved from Santa Rosa to Portland and then to Corpus Christi Texas.

Mildred was a telephone company operator, a member of CWA-local 2038, and a teacher’s aide for several years before establishing her career in real estate sales. She received numerous awards and was recognized many times for top sales in her region.

Mildred was a compassionate loving person who was always willing to help family and friends and was the sole caregiver for many family members during her lifetime. She provided much needed love and stability to these loved ones during challenging times.

Mildred enjoyed taking road trips to visit family and friends. On her 91st birthday, she renewed her driver’s license in preparation for her road trips to visit her sisters.

Mildred always enjoyed spending time with family and friends at birthdays, weddings, informal gatherings and church potlucks. During the holidays she spent her Thanksgivings at the Smiths and Christmases at the Eubanks and Ostrowski’s.

She always enjoyed the food at these gatherings.  Her favorite meals included fried chicken and okra, she also occasionally enjoyed a good steak at one of the local steakhouses. Mildred especially enjoyed sharing a vanilla malt in the afternoon with her great grandson, Kent.

Mildred fondly called her many great grandchildren the “munchkins” and enjoyed receiving surprise packages from them. We will miss this wonderful loving woman of God who shared her love for the Lord by selflessly caring for others her entire life.
